Knowledge Area: Climate Change

Our Objective

WERF will evaluate the likely effects of climate change on wastewater services, and will assess processes and technologies to cost-effectively mitigate and adapt to the potential impacts.

WERF Subscriber Plays Integral Role in Extreme Weather Events Workshop in Kansas
WERF subscribers count on us to provide them with cutting edge research to inform their wastewater and stormwater needs. However, the partnership goes both ways because there are times when we look to our subscribers to collaborate with us on important initiatives. WERF recently hosted one of six Extreme Weather Events workshops in Olathe, KS with the help of local subscriber Johnson County Wastewater.

Guide Provides Information on Impact of Climate Change
WERF, the Water Research Foundation, the UK Water Industry Research, and the National Center for Atmospheric Research prepared a series of technical briefs that provide a better understanding of the impact of climate change on the water, wastewater, and stormwater sectors.
